Colony Morphology of Isolated Colonies and Pure Cultures >>>>> 1. Check the TSA medium plates that were inoculated via the streak plate method for the presence of separate distinct colonies. Describe the cultural characteristics of these isolated colonies as to their size and shape. 2. Pure cultures of individual microorganisms are obtained by picking up a separated colony with a sterile inoculating needle or loop and streaking another plate of medium with this material. After 24 hours of incubation, one should have an entire plate of one specific microorganism, and such pure cultures are then used to perform various tests and inoculations so that the bacterium can be identified according to its enzymatic action on various substrates. 3. Prior to determining the metabolic activity of unknown bacteria, microorganisms are first identified based upon their morphology, namely their staining reaction, size, shape, pigment production, motility, and presence of capsules or spores. Gram stain several of the isolated colonies from the M-H streak plate and attempt to identify them morphologically. 4. Pure cultures of Staphylococcus epidermidis and Pseudomonas aeruginosa on M-H media will be available for student examination. Describe the cultural colony characteristics of these microorganisms and look for pigment production. Gram stain these bacteria and identify their microscopic morphology.
